Located in the heart of Grayson County, Howe, TX is a charming small town that offers a unique blend of rural charm and modern amenities. Situated just off U.S. Highway 75, Howe is conveniently positioned between the bustling cities of Sherman and Denison, making it an ideal spot for those seeking a peaceful lifestyle while still having access to urban conveniences.
One of the key features of Howe, TX is its strong sense of community. The town is known for its friendly residents and welcoming atmosphere, which fosters a close-knit environment. Community events, such as the annual Howe Harvest Festival, bring residents together to celebrate local culture and traditions, showcasing the town's commitment to preserving its heritage while promoting a vibrant community spirit.
Howe is also home to several notable attractions that highlight its unique character. The Howe Historical Museum offers visitors a glimpse into the town's rich history, featuring artifacts and exhibits that tell the story of its development over the years. Additionally, the nearby Lake Texoma provides ample opportunities for outdoor recreation, including fishing, boating, and hiking, making it a popular destination for both locals and visitors alike.
For families considering a move to Howe, TX, the town boasts a strong educational system, with schools that prioritize student achievement and community involvement. The local parks, such as Howe City Park, offer playgrounds, sports facilities, and picnic areas, making it a great place for children to play and families to gather.
